What You’ll Do
We are looking for a Senior Software Engineer to join the Clinical Assistant team in the Clinical and Financial Domain, based in Paris.
As a Senior Software Engineer, your mission will be to work on a cross-functional feature team made up of Software Engineers, Data Scientists, Machine Learning Engineers, Product Managers, and UX Designers, all focused on the delivery of a fully AI-powered product.
Documenting a patient's medical record is painful, requires time, and shifts the focus of the practitioner from the patient to the notes. We launched theConsultation Assistant, a new way of documenting consultations through a new, fully AI-powered product. By joining the team, you'll be impacting tens of thousands of healthcare professionals’ day-to-day experience by freeing them up from their keyboard.

Your responsibilities include but are not limited to:
  • Collaborate with product managers, designers, data scientists, and other engineers to define and implement features to improve healthcare access for patients.
  • Take a leading role within the team and contribute to establishing a technical vision that ensures the performance, security, and usability of the application.
  • Bring your expertise and past experiences to help us continuously improve the way we design, implement, test, and monitor high-quality features.
  • Improve the performance of key features implemented in React (TypeScript/JavaScript), Ruby, and Python, sometimes completely challenging the status quo.
  • Take leadership in delivering roadmap items (together with the team).
  • Contribute to establishing a technical vision and co-drive the creation of the roadmap for the next quarters.
